What is an Azure Net Developer job?

An Azure .NET Developer is responsible for designing, developing, and deploying applications on Microsoft Azure using .NET technologies. They work with cloud services such as Azure App Services, Azure Functions, Azure SQL Database, and other related tools. Their role involves optimizing applications for scalability, security, and performance while ensuring seamless integration with Azure cloud solutions.

What are some typical projects or responsibilities an Azure Net Developer handles in a team environment?

As an Azure Net Developer, you are often responsible for designing, coding, and deploying cloud-based applications using .NET and Azure services. You'll typically collaborate closely with other developers, DevOps engineers, QA testers, and project managers to deliver secure, scalable software solutions. Daily tasks may include writing and reviewing code, participating in agile sprint planning, integrating APIs, managing Azure resources, and troubleshooting technical issues. The role often involves regular communication to ensure alignment with client requirements and team goals, providing a dynamic and team-oriented work environment.
